Question 1. True (T) or False (F)? If your answer is “False,” correct the sentence to be “True.”

b)In factor analysis, the covariance of two observed variables depends solely on their relationship with the common factors as measured by the sizes of the relevant factor loadings.

Answer #1

Factor analysis assumes that common Factors do exist that are indirectly measured by observed variables, and that each observed variable is a weighted sum of common Factors plus a unique component. ...Factor loadings are correlation coefficients between observed variables and latent common factors...factor analysis, the covariance of two observed variables depends solely on their relationship with the common factors as measured by the sizes of the relevant factor loadings.hence the statement is true
